Fruity Cereal Ice Cream

Ingredients
- 3/4 cup whole milk
- 1 cup fruity cereal, divided
- 1 tablespoon Philadelphia cream cheese, softened
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up heavy cream

Directions
- In a large mixing bowl, combine 1/2 cup of the fruity cereal and the milk. Allow the mixture to settle for 15-30 minutes, stirring occasionally to infuse the milk with the fruity taste.
- Microwave the Philadelphia cream cheese for:10 seconds in a second large microwave-safe dish. Combine the sugar and vanilla extract in a mixing bowl with a whisk or rubber spatula until the mixture resembles frosting, about 60 seconds.
- After 15 to 30 minutes, sift the milk and cereal into the bowl with the sugar mixture using a fine-mesh filter. To release extra milk, press on the cereal with a spoon, then discard it. Mix in the heavy cream until everything is thoroughly mixed.
- Pour the mixture into an empty ninja CREAMi Pint container. Add the strawberries to the Pint, making sure not to go over the max fill line, and freeze for 24 hours.
- After 24 hours, remove the Pint from the freezer. Remove the lid.
- Place the Ninja CREAMi Pint into the outer bowl. Place the outer bowl with the Pint in it into the ninja CREAMi machine and turn until the outer bowl locks into place. Push the ICE CREAM button. During the ICE CREAM function, the ice cream will mix together and become very creamy.
- Use a spoon to create a 11/2-inch wide hole that reaches the bottom of the Pint. Add the remaining 1/2 cup of fruity cereal to the hole and process again using the mix-in. When processing is complete, remove the ice cream from the Pint.
